If you’ve simply ever bought discs or downloaded files, the thought of playing a game that lives on a remote server can touch odd. Cloud gaming simply means the matchup runs on a data centre somewhere, and you watch the video feed on your device while your controller inputs travel back over the internet. The first thing you’ll notice is the hardware requirement: a decent broadband connection of at least 15 Mbps for 720p, or 25 Mbps if you want 1080p. Anything slower will introduce noticeable lag, especially in fast‑paced shooters.
Most UK households currently have fibre that meets those thresholds, which explains why services such as Xbox Cloud Gaming, PlayStation Plus Cloud and Nvidia GeForce Currently have reported member growth of 30‑40 % year‑on‑year since 2021. The numbers aren’t simply marketing fluff – they reflect real uptake in living rooms, student flats and even on public transport where a mobile hotspot can now power a crammed‑screen session.

However, the benefit is not universal. If you live in a rural region with a 10 Mbps ADSL line, you’ll time buffering after about ten minutes of access, and the experience drops sharply in multiplayer matches where ping spikes above 80 ms. For those users, a wired Ethernet connection to a nearby fibre node can shave 15‑20 ms off latency, making the difference between a glossy jog and a frustrating tumble.
There is a hidden cost: data usage. Streaming a 1080p game consumes about 7 GB per period. A typical 20‑hour program will eat 140 GB of your broadband allowance. Many UK ISPs now offer limitless plans, but if you’re on a capped 500 GB schedule, you’ll require to budget for extra charges.

Traditional game ownership can cost £60 per title, plus any DLC. Cloud services commonly charge a monthly fee – £9.99 for Xbox Cloud Gaming, £14.99 for PlayStation Plus Upscale, plus a $9.99 (≈£8) tier for GeForce Now that caps you at 1080p 60 fps. If you play give or take three new releases a year, the subscription model becomes cheaper after the first six months.
